Driving Traffic To Your Site With YouTube

YouTube has had a dramatic effect on the Internet marketing landscape, making huge changes in how marketers promote their products and services.  For years, Internet marketing was confined to text-based websites with a photo or graphic and beautiful headers.

The new software that makes creating videos easy has generated millions of video sales pages and other graphic presentations that can go viral quickly.  It seems like the browsing public, regardless of their choice of subjects cannot get enough of videos.

Successful marketers always know they have to stay current with the latest and greatest marketing processes if they want to continue to attract buyers.  The hottest marketing tool right now is YouTube.

To take advantage of marketing with YouTube, you first need to register for a YouTube account. If your video grabs attention and is well-done, it has a chance of going viral, which means that it will move around the Internet as people upload it and send it to their lists or it gets mentioned in forums, membership sites, newsletters and blogs.

When posting your videos on YouTube, do not upload long videos.  Three to four minutes is a good length for marketing videos.  Your intention is to create enough curiosity to make your viewers click on your site link at the bottom of your video. Traffic generated from your link can mean steady income for you.

Keywords are still valuable and should be included in your video title.  Do not forget the basic marketing practice of using your keywords in your first paragraph and intermittently in the rest of your presentation.  What you want to do is make your videos interesting enough to have others send an email or the link to their friends and subscribers, which makes your video a viral marketing tool.  The more people who click the link to your video, the better your ranking, the more Google will love you, and the more chance you have to make sales.

What should you do videos about?  Remember you’re a marketer – the only difference is the delivery media, in this case, YouTube videos.  Instructional videos, PowerPoint presentations, your personal story about finding the solution to a problem, or your sales copy for your product are good examples.

Check out your YouTube competitors to not only see what they are doing, but to find possible opportunities to add your video as a response to what they are posting.  People will find your video and follow your links if they are interested in what you are saying or offering.  Targeted traffic is pure gold.

YouTube has a couple of interesting and useful tools for you to use.  One is the “Statistics and Data” section, which lists the numbers of visitors sent by other websites.  You are free to copy the tags popular sites use to keep their videos and websites popular.  Use them in your videos to improve your listings.

Keep in mind these facts about YouTube’s popularity and don’t dismiss the site’s power as a marketing tool without giving it a try yourself.  YouTube has monthly visitors that number way over several million each month.  Almost 100,000 new videos are uploaded each day and your possible customers generate hundreds of million clicks on a daily basis.  Those numbers alone should get you to start your video marketing immediately.

Paypal Custom Payment Page, An Extra Bit!

There was one thing I forgot to mention with the Custom Payment Page with Paypal and that was, if you have more than one custom payment page that you want to use, you will need to select the Add advanced variables (this is right at the end before you save your button) and then add

page_style=nameofcustompaymentpage

Do this when you are setting up the Buy Now, Add to Cart or Pay Now button.

Whichever Custom Payment Page you have selected as your Primary will be used for all your transactions, so the above will get around that for your various website.

Set Up A Custom Payment Page With Paypal.

I found this useful so thought you might too

It is how you make a Custom Payment Page for your Paypal account. This makes accepting payments look much more professional. Often times your Paypal and the site you are selling from have absolutely nothing to connect them and your customer may just be unsure they are purchasing from the right person and so click off and you lose the sale. So to prevent that here is what you can do.

The first thing is:-

Log into your Paypal account and click on My Account

Then select Profile.

You will then have three lists with options. the one you want it the “Selling Preferences”

Select “Custom Payment Pages”

You will have the standard Paypal page as your Primary.

Click on Add and you will be taken to “Edit Custom Page Style”

Where “Paypal” is entered, change this to whatever you want to call your option.

The next section is where you enter the URL for your header image. This needs to be 750 x 90 pixels in size. If you don’t already have this ready then, simply change the size to the 750 x 90 px and upload it via FTP. Once uploaded to get the correct URL, right click the file name in your FTP client, on the menu that comes up, select Properties, you will see something like this

You need whatever is after the html/ in this case it is /images/ctbheader.jpg and attach that to your site URL yours would be, http://www.yoursitename.com/images/header.jpg . Now before you go any further, open a browser,copy and paste that URL into the browser and if you have done everything right, you will see the header image.

Now paste that URL into this section above.

Enter the color codes you want in the boxes below.

Save your settings.

If you want to match any colors this little tool will do it for you, you can download it here for free.

You only need the numbers and letters not the #

You can Preview your new Custom Page and if you want to make it your default then simply click on the radio button and your custom page will be used for all your Paypal transactions.

If you want to change at any time then simply go to your Profile and select Selling Preferences then Custom Payment Pages.

You can add up to three page styles. I kept this simple but you can change the look dramatically by adding a page background color that reflects your website.

This is what Paypal says

“With our Custom Payment Pages feature, you can tailor PayPal’s payment pages to the style of your website and give customers a seamless payment experience. Choose custom page colours and add images to make PayPal’s payment flow yours! This feature is available exclusively to Premier and Business Account holders.
Custom Payment Pages can be used with all PayPal Website Payment pages, including those for Buy Now Buttons, Donations, Shopping Cart, Subscriptions and Web Accept Express. The page style you select will apply to every page in the payment flow, including account creation for new PayPal users. “

So now when you go to set up your Buy Now buttons, unless you wish to change your Custom Payment Page, you just go ahead set everything up and if your primary is set to your website header or logo option then you are set to go and your customer will know for sure they are on the right payment page.

My Wish #4 For 2009 Is Focusing

SightFocusing , this is a problem for so many of us, I know I’m not alone.

This is one area that I’m determined to master during 2009.

I make all these to do lists, task lists, get ‘er done lists, you name it and I have made the list.

A huge difference in working/running a business online to working/running a business offline is the distractions.

Offline, because what happens daily in your business is mostly related to what your business is about. Staying focused is not such a problem.

I owned florist shops and before the big days, like Valentine’s Day, Mother’s Day, for about eight weeks, there was so much planning, so much focusing on that one big day, that there wasn’t any room mentally for anything else, apart from the day to day running of the business.

It was such a natural thing to do, focus on what was needed to make that big day a success, because that is what was all around you.

So I know I am capable of ‘doing’ the focusing.

The big difference is the Internet is changing so much and at an almost faster than a flash rate. There are so many opportunities presented to you and updates are happening all the time.

While some of these changes on the Internet, will take your attention because they are new, others take your attention because they will improve the way you can operate, or will be something that you have been using that is updated and has a few more whizbangs that need learning and adjusting.

So the focus is shifted sideways.

I use WordPress a lot and it is forever being upgraded both the platform and the plugins that make it work so well. Plugins upgraded and new plugins that will perform a function you may have been looking for or will solve a problem you have.

Now this is not a bad thing, quite the opposite. But…..to take advantage of these upgrades, takes your focus away from the job at hand because you can see that by implementing the upgrade, will save you time later, solve your problem now etc.

That is just one little scenario, there are many others.

I do know that when working at home, it is easy to say, I can finish that up later, like after dinner when everything has settled down. That for me can be a really productive time too but it is too easy as well when the distractions come along through the day.
